Abstract
<正>Objective:To test the characteristics of hyaluronic acid(HA)derivative cross-linked by polyethylene glycol films of low water content.Methods:The cross-linked HA film with 200μm thickness was got at atmospheric pressure at 25℃for 5 d.After dried
cross-linked films of 10 mm×10 mm were weighed and immersed in phosphate buffered saline (PBS pH 7.45)at 37℃for 24 h.Then the solution fraction and water content were estimated.Meanwhile
cross-linked HA derivative films were immersed in phosphate buffered saline(PBS:pH 7.45)at 37℃for determined time and then implanted subcutaneously in the back of white rats to test in vitro or in vivo degradation characteristic.Results and Conclusion:HA hydrogel cross-linked by polyethylene glycol with water content is as low as 60% and this kind of HA derivative has a slow degradation rate.
